RUMOURS is an up and coming 2-girls/2-boys electro force out of Belgium taking a giant step on their sonic journey with their first full length record. They describe their music as “pitch dark Shaman-hop and obscure cold with a frisking rustle, veiled by an oppressively dark sample-web.

Last week their highly atmospheric, soulful and dancey debut longplayer MEGAMIX, saw the light of day. A truly magnificent and magnetizing work of transcendent soundscapes.
A monumental sound, ranging from grand symphonies to mighty bass-loaded-synths drones. From twilight vibrations to battering reverberations. From heaven to hell and back, with frontgirl Hannah‘s divine and ardent voice as the band’s most impressive instrument. Here’s the dark splendor, the trippy magic and electronic majesty…

ShapeShiftingAliens is a Swedish duo, consisting of experienced musicians Niklas Rundquist and J.P Cleve. Their inventive work appealed to Nolan Cook of renowned, experimental avant-garde collective The Residents, leading them to collaborate
with one another on ‘Shadows‘, the final track from their 2017 eponymous album…

And here’s the dancey tandem’s newest single SHOWING MY FACE. A sparkling electro humdinger that is both highly catchy and weirdly intriguing. Singer Cleve‘s distinctive vox balances somewhere between the legendary voices of David Bowie and Gary Numan while the song’s electronic dynamic echoes The Sisters Of Mercy‘s darkest and most reflective moments. ISKWÉ is a Winnipeg-bred, Hamilton-based singer-songwriter (pronounced iss-kway) who “is fostering an unmistakable sound that weaves together her Irish and Cree/Dené roots with poignant politically charged lyrics, dark soulful R&B rhythms, electronic flourishes, and trip
hop breakbeats.”

This fascinating artist just released brand new track THE UNFORGOTTEN featuring the superb throat singer TANYA TAGAQ. It’s ” a community song that’s meant to be shared
by all people, a round dance where everyone holds the hand of the person next to them, forming a circle that connects us with our ancestors, as one. The current climate of events for Indigenous people is not lost on me and makes me feel that much stronger releasing this bad boy now. I’m proud of who we are as Indigenous people. I’m proud of what we’ve fought for, and how we continue to fight for our culture, our languages, our children, our women, our men, our earth and our water. But I’m also proud of all my non-Indigenous family and friends who continue to fight alongside us. This song is for all of us. Let’s dance together!”
” explains Iskwé.

THE UNFORGOTTEN is a truly magnificent masterstroke driven by vigorous vivacity, phantasmagorical passion and an immense intensity. The colossal electronic sound
feels like a mighty tribal trance-like celebration and the vocal performance is nothing
less than stunning. You’ll have this on repeat before you’re aware of it. Splendid score!

GAUSS is a Belgian electro pop duo producing dreamy sonic waves for the late night
hours. Their brand debut new debut album BIOMETRICAL LOVE feels like a trance like symphony colored beautifully with enchanting singer Mati Le Dee‘s angelic voice – floating somewhere between Björk and Florence Welch – and Emile Sertyn“s electronic explorations. A relaxing experience for your mind’s imagination. A tribal trip that will elevate you to a higher level, to a place called phantasy. If you never heard of this vibrant Brussels based tandem I propose to start right here with the graceful beauty of the title track…

Daniel Brady Lynch (synth, guitar and vocals) aka BUMMERVILLE assisted by his brother Derek Lynch on bass guitar, Joshua Sterno on rhythm guitar, and Jonathan Graham on drums is who you can call, without hesitation, a guitar junkie. Someone who puts his whole being into dazzling, buzzing and blizzardy six string slices. He’s totally hooked on razzle-dazzle riff-o-rama rock, creating a multi-layered and highly electrified turbine. Something like this…

I guess you have a loud and clear sound picture by now. The best news is that the Savannah, GA born musician, earlier involved in many other projects, just released
his flamboyant solo debut LP ‘Bottom Feeder‘. A mighty loaded work of turbulent
guitar vibrations and knockout punches. From raw power (Eyesore / Blow Money)
to jingle jangle force (Everyone’s Mutants), from catchy crackerjacks (Closing Off
The View / Time That It Takes
) to playful instrumentals (Tick Bomb / Salsa For
Darkstar88
). Enough sweltering heat to keep you glowing all weekend long.

Exciting Toronto singer/songwriter DYLYN just released brand new, flashing single WOLF.

“This song was the aftermath of a shitty breakup and my family divide. It was as if the universe was telling me to rebel and revert to autopilot. Shutting my feelings off for a little while was a much easier way to live – misery loves a hot guy. Along with my other recent releases, my songs are all authentically me. Writing them was like a therapy session dedicated to the last three years of my life. I wanted to incorporate 80s synth, punk garage style drums to match my deep vocals – mixing the old with the new. It helped pinpoint exactly how I was feeling” explains Dylyn. Her debut EP ‘Sauvignon and a Kimono’ will be out on 23 February.

Time for the electro storm. Here’s WOLF. A heavy synths pop explosion with a big sound,
a big voice and an overall glowing feel. Open your windows and doors, wake up the whole neighborhood and start a vibrant party in your street. It helps to keep the demons away…

Rock And Roll Is Dead’ is what many nitwits scream for years now. It’s a lie, it’s a myth, its nonsense. I have no clue at all why some still shout the same rubbish over and over again. If you love intoxicating guitar electricity, big anthemic choruses, cutting stories and the smell of exhilarating grooves in the morning you’ll know where and when to find it, on record and live on a stage, famous or up and coming. As long as genuine rock and roll survivors keep on making touching crackerjack music teenagers will be stimulated and inspired to pick up a guitar and hit a drum. One of those experienced teams – entering their 20th year – is BLACK REBEL MOTORCYCLE CLUB . After their boosting 2001 debut and their first ever gig in Belgium (2 March 2002) I became a fan, I still am. Not all of their records/songs were memorable, but I can easily fill an authentic Wurlitzer jukebox with monumental B.R.M.C strokes. Yesterday their seventh album, titled WRONG CREATURES, came out. There’s less firework than before (but still plenty enough to keep your speakers tremble), but more touching melodramas than ever. Like a real reflection of getting older.

More equilibrium, more emotional meditations that will affect hearts and souls. Overall
it’s a strikingly balanced longplayer. From electrifying steamrollers (Spook / King Of Bones / Little Thing Go Wild) to a string of wholehearted, amplified musings (Haunt / Echo / Ninth Configuration / Question Of Faith / Carried From The Start) all delivered with the vintage leather swagger we, fans, know so well. After only three spins I know two things for sure: 1/ I need another jukebox and 2/ Rock and Roll is eternal as it’s a most basic expression
of being human. Here we go…
